When you look into final expense coverage, the monthly premium is mostly determined by your current health status and age. Insurance companies evaluate your medical history to see if you qualify for immediate coverage or a graded plan. Tobacco use is another big factor; non-smokers usually see lower rates than those who use nicotine products. A final expense company provides policies specifically built to cover funeral costs and outstanding medical debts. These companies focus on providing permanent protection that stays in place for your entire life. They evaluate your application based on your health history to determine eligibility and rates.
